On 18-3-2015 20:21, Gary Thompson wrote:
I'm changing a local application to have a user input field on a "screen" made up of a Subfile and Subfile Control,
a "footer" record that overlays the area beneath the subfile and above the MSGCTL/MSGSFL

This application is used at month end to allow a user to process a list of business units.

The change is to allow the user to run a summary report after all business units in the Subfile/Subfile Control
area have been processed.

At this point I have changed the "footer" record to display the report option after all business units in the main
subfile have been processed (using an indicator to toggle DSPATR(HI UL) / DSPATR(ND), but now I want to read
that record to get the user's input to the new report option, and I'm wondering if I can simply use a CHAIN ?

I don't think I want to EXFMT the "footer" because I think that will make the user interface more "clumsy" ?
